    "Light Control System" = auto headlights = Cdn models
    "Automatic Headlamp Cancel System" = Auto-Off headlights = US models

    In the US, we have one, and a knock-out for the hole for the second. One would knock out the plastic and put the light sensor in for the auto-headlights. We're definitely less equipped in the US.
